Being a Wife: The Unspoken Blueprint of Partnership, Identity, and Strength

In countless cultures across the world, the phrase “being a wife” has carried weight far beyond a marital status. It has meant duty, devotion, sacrifice, strategy, survival, and sometimes, silent suffering. But in the 21st century, being a wife is undergoing its most radical redefinition yet.

Whether you are newly engaged, a decade into marriage, or simply curious about the evolving role, understanding what it truly means to be a wife today requires stripping away fairy-tale myths and confronting three core dimensions: the historical role, the psychological shift, and the modern negotiation.

Pillar 4: Sexual Autonomy Within Commitment

Traditional wife roles often demanded sexual availability regardless of desire. Modern wifehood reclaims consent within marriage. Yes, you are married. No, that does not erase your bodily autonomy.

Healthy marriages schedule intimacy, discuss desire discrepancies openly, and treat low libido as a shared problem, not a wife’s failure.
